RAFAEL BARTOLOZZI (Pamplona, 1943 - Vespella de Gaià, Tarragona, 2009).
"Fil Ferro", 1973.
Oil on canvas.
Signed in the lower right corner.
Measurements: 73 x 60 cm; 86 x 73 cm (frame).
Grandson and son of artists, he changed the order of the surnames to continue in the succession of the maternal line. He studied at the Escuela de Bellas Artes San Jorge, Barcelona (1964) and at the Escuela de Pintura Mural de Sant Cugat del Vallés. Since then he has been linked to Catalonia, without losing his contacts and references to Navarre. Between 1967 and 1980 he worked as a team with Eduardo Arranz Bravo. Together they made the mural paintings of the Tipel factory in Parets del Vallés (1970), Magalluf in Mallorca (1973), Camilo José Cela's house in Palma de Mallorca (1978) and the happening in Granollers directed by Juan Illa in 1974. He was selected to represent Spain at the Venice Biennale in 1980. In 1992 he won the First Prize at the X Biennial of Sports in Fine Arts. He painted the Essertecu mural at the Universitat Rovira i Virgili in Tarragona (1997). He lived in his house-studio Margodí, in Vespella de Gaiá (Tarragona), a town of which he was mayor from 1991-2002 and where he organized numerous cultural activities, such as the Joan Brossa National Visual Poetry Prize together with Joan Abelló, and the museum of open-air art installations (with eleven sculptures between 1995 and 2000). He stood out as a painter in the 1960s and 1970s for his particular, erotic and polychrome version of pop art, of which he is one of the main representatives in Spain, and of the New Figuration. In the 1980s, his language entered a more dreamlike world, identifying with the Mediterranean environment; his works are populated by a highly imaginative and organic fauna and vegetation, in which the universe of Klee and Miró are a conceptual reference. In 2007 the Bartolozzi Foundation was created in that town, with the aim of gathering and disseminating his work, as well as promoting the work of new artists. He is also represented at the MACBA in Barcelona, the Camón Aznar Museum in Zaragoza, the Contemporary Art Museums in Seville and Las Palmas and the Museum of Contemporary Art in Navarra, among others.
